Essential Labs to Monitor Baseline and serial testing form the foundation of safe, effective ADF for shift workers. Begin with a comprehensive panel including A1C, fasting insulin, and HOMA-IR to quantify insulin resistance. HOMA-IR below 1.2 signals optimal sensitivity; values above 2.0 warrant closer attention during fasting transitions. Retest every 10 weeks to capture improvements across on- and off-medication phases of the Clark Protocol.

Track hs-CRP and inflammatory cytokines (IL-6, TNF-α) to ensure ADF does not exacerbate systemic inflammation from sleep debt. Visceral adiposity can be estimated via waist-to-height ratio or DEXA VAT scores; aim for 15-30% reduction across 30 weeks. Include a full thyroid panel and fasting glucose, as shift work commonly suppresses T3 and elevates morning glucose. During tirzepatide cycles, monitor these at weeks 0, 6, 10, 16, 20, 26, and 30 to distinguish drug-driven changes from true metabolic reprogramming achieved through ADF and resistance training.

Key Metrics and Non-Scale Victories Scale weight alone misleads shift workers due to fluid shifts from irregular sleep and meal timing. Prioritize daily morning weigh-ins averaged over 7 days to smooth fluctuations. Measure waist circumference at the iliac crest weekly; a shrinking measurement confirms visceral fat loss even when weight plateaus.

Non-scale victories (NSVs) provide the most motivating feedback: improved energy during night shifts, reduced joint pain, stable hunger scores (1-10 scale), better sleep efficiency via wearable data, and clothing fit changes. Log resting heart rate variability (HRV) to gauge autonomic recovery between shifts. Strength metrics from progressive resistance training—tracked via workout logs—protect lean mass during caloric deficits created by ADF and tirzepatide’s appetite suppression.

Continuous glucose monitors offer real-time insight into how fasting days affect overnight glucose stability, helping refine feeding windows around shift changes. Target a 500-calorie average daily deficit through CICO principles, emphasizing 1.6–2.2 g protein per kg goal weight and eliminating high-fructose corn syrup and trans fats to prevent inflammatory rebound.
